VpnService.Protect メソッド

定義

オーバーロード

Protect(DatagramSocket)

VPN 接続から A を保護するための便利な DatagramSocket 方法。

Protect(Socket)

VPN 接続から A を保護するための便利な Socket 方法。

Protect(Int32)

VPN 接続からソケットを保護します。

Protect(DatagramSocket)

VPN 接続から A を保護するための便利な DatagramSocket 方法。

[Android.Runtime.Register("protect", "(Ljava/net/DatagramSocket;)Z", "GetProtect_Ljava_net_DatagramSocket_Handler")]
public virtual bool Protect (Java.Net.DatagramSocket? socket);
[<Android.Runtime.Register("protect", "(Ljava/net/DatagramSocket;)Z", "GetProtect_Ljava_net_DatagramSocket_Handler")>]
abstract member Protect : Java.Net.DatagramSocket -> bool
override this.Protect : Java.Net.DatagramSocket -> bool

パラメーター

戻り値

true 成功した場合は〘

属性

注釈

VPN 接続から A を保護するための便利な DatagramSocket 方法。

の Java ドキュメントandroid.net.VpnService.protect(java.net.DatagramSocket)

このページの一部は、Android オープンソース プロジェクトによって作成および共有され、クリエイティブ コモンズ 2.5 属性ライセンスに記載されている条件に従って使用される作業に基づく変更です。

こちらもご覧ください

適用対象

Protect(Socket)

VPN 接続から A を保護するための便利な Socket 方法。

[Android.Runtime.Register("protect", "(Ljava/net/Socket;)Z", "GetProtect_Ljava_net_Socket_Handler")]
public virtual bool Protect (Java.Net.Socket? socket);
[<Android.Runtime.Register("protect", "(Ljava/net/Socket;)Z", "GetProtect_Ljava_net_Socket_Handler")>]
abstract member Protect : Java.Net.Socket -> bool
override this.Protect : Java.Net.Socket -> bool

パラメーター

socket
Socket

戻り値

true 成功した場合は〘

属性

注釈

VPN 接続から A を保護するための便利な Socket 方法。

の Java ドキュメントandroid.net.VpnService.protect(java.net.Socket)

このページの一部は、Android オープンソース プロジェクトによって作成および共有され、クリエイティブ コモンズ 2.5 属性ライセンスに記載されている条件に従って使用される作業に基づく変更です。

こちらもご覧ください

適用対象

Protect(Int32)

VPN 接続からソケットを保護します。

[Android.Runtime.Register("protect", "(I)Z", "GetProtect_IHandler")]
public virtual bool Protect (int socket);
[<Android.Runtime.Register("protect", "(I)Z", "GetProtect_IHandler")>]
abstract member Protect : int -> bool
override this.Protect : int -> bool

パラメーター

socket
Int32

戻り値

true 成功した場合は〘

属性

注釈

VPN 接続からソケットを保護します。 保護後、このソケットを介して送信されたデータは基になるネットワークに直接送信されるため、そのトラフィックは VPN 経由で転送されません。 この方法は、一部の接続を VPN の外部に保持する必要がある場合に便利です。 たとえば、VPN トンネルは、その宛先が VPN ルートでカバーされている場合に自身を保護する必要があります。 それ以外の場合、送信パケットは VPN インターフェイスに送り返され、無限ループが発生します。 アプリケーションが準備されていない場合、または取り消された場合、このメソッドは失敗します。

<p class="note">The socket is not closed by this method.

の Java ドキュメントandroid.net.VpnService.protect(int)

このページの一部は、Android オープンソース プロジェクトによって作成および共有され、クリエイティブ コモンズ 2.5 属性ライセンスに記載されている条件に従って使用される作業に基づく変更です。

適用対象